Concentrated essential oils must be diluted before use for cosmetic purposes. General rules for their use are as follows:

  • Add to any cream or simple cosmetic Vaseline( these funds are needed as a basis) in the proportion of 10 ml of the main product and 3-4 drops of essential oil. The composition should be mixed thoroughly.
  • As a basis, you can use any vegetable oil, the proportions of the mixture will be as follows: 1 tablespoon of the base and 3-5 drops of the active substance. For intensive facial massage, 4-6 drops of essential oil are added to the oil base.

Recipes masks for the face with essential oils

mask with essential oils of wrinkles you can buy ready-made in stores cosmetics or make your own by following one of the most common recipes:

  • mask with sandalwood. A very popular ancient mask, which was used even in the cities of Mesopotamia. Of course, to recreate exactly the one, the ancient recipe is completely impossible, but as close as possible to it is absolutely real. The recipe, taking into account the use of concentrated oil, looks like this: you need neutral vegetable oil as the base( ideally olive), in the volume of one tablespoon. In it you need to add 3 drops of essential oil of sandalwood and 3 drops of essential oil of Iranian rose( karkade).The mixture should be slightly warmed and applied to the face for half an hour. Remove neutral herbal infusion, for example, chamomile.
  • Lavender mask. This recipe was used in the Middle Ages by women in France and Spain, both aristocratic and simple peasant women. The recipe variant adapted to our possibilities looks like this: a tablespoon of vegetable oil as a base( olive, flaxseed, almond).In it, you need to add 3 drops of essential grape oil and 4 drops of lavender oil and mix thoroughly.
  • Mask - lifting. For a mask, instantly tightening the contours of the face, you need to mix a cocktail of vegetable and essential oils. First, combine an equal amount of olive oil and cumin oil( 1 tbsp), then this composition is added with essential oils: 4 drops of rosemary, 2 drops of basil and 3 drops of juniper and bergamot. The mixture of oils is slightly heated in a water bath and applied to the face. The composition is very well absorbed, so after the end of the procedure, you can not wash it off, but simply pat your face with a soft napkin.
  • Mask from deep mimic wrinkles. The composition is prepared on the basis of three components: wheat germ oil, avocado oil and jojoba essential oil. All ingredients are taken in the same amount( 1 tablespoon).To the oil mixture add 4 drops of pink ether and 3 drops of incense oil. The mixture is applied before going to bed and left overnight. Additionally, it is recommended to apply the mask during the day.

Possible contraindications to the use of

Recognizing all the advantages of essential oils, we can not fail to mention the contraindications to use. In most cases, this is an individual intolerance and a tendency to allergic reactions. However, with essential oils all is not so simple. For example, if a woman is allergic to citrus, the use of essential oils of lemon, orange or bergamot may not cause any reaction. But in the case of roses - all the way around, with love of rose bushes and a calm perception of their fragrance, even a couple drops of pink ether can cause characteristic manifestations of allergies.

General recommendations for contraindications are as follows:
  • You can not go under the direct rays of the sun, less than 2.5-3 hours after using essential oils of orange, grapefruit, lemon, mandarin, bergamot, lime, petit-Grein, cumin.
  • When thrombosis, thrombophlebitis, varicose veins and other problems in the vessels, do not use basil, cypress oil.
  • With frequent nervous breakdowns, neurological problems, epilepsy and increased excitability, oils of oregano, hyssop, marjoram, wormwood, citronella are contraindicated. Do not recommend esters of sage, cedar, nutmeg, thyme, fennel.
  • Simultaneously with preparations containing iodine, you do not need to use oils of lavender, coriander, tarragon.
  • during pregnancy at any stage can not use oils of lilac, lavender, marjoram, almond, juniper, mint, fir, sage, yarrow, thuja, citronella, sage, marigold, spruce, ylang-ylang, cedar, coriander, laurel, myrrh, ginseng, Hops.
  • In diseases of the kidneys, urinary tract and gallbladder, you can not use juniper oil, spruce, cedar, coriander, lemongrass, sandalwood.
  • For asthma and inflammation in the respiratory tract, for example, bronchitis, do not use mint oil.
  • In gastritis and gastric ulcer, fir, anise, palmarose, patchouli are contraindicated.
  • With hypertension, you can not use oils of rosemary, yarrow, citranella, cinnamon, thyme, jasmine, cardamom.
  • When diabetes is contraindicated oil of geranium, jasmine.
  • When psoriasis should not use oils of incense, levisee, limetta.
  • Hypotonics are contraindicated in oils of lemon balm, mint, mimosa.

To determine which essential oils are best for wrinkles in a particular case, you need not only to know the condition of your skin, you need to carefully study all possible contraindications to avoid health problems.
